Department of Labor - New Mexico
Employment Security Division - To provide labor exchange services to job seekers and employers so that individuals can be placed in stable, unsubsidized employment and contribute to the economy; and to administer an employer-funded temporary assistance program to those who are newly unemployed through no fault of their own.

Human Rights - To serve employers, employees and the public by educating them on state and federal laws related to unlawful discrimination in employment, housing, credit and public accommodations.

Labor and Industrial - To accept complaints of nonpayment of wages, issue wage rates for public works projects and enforce child labor and apprenticeship laws; and to resolve complaints through mediation, administrative hearings, and set wage rates for public works projects throughout the State of New Mexico.

Administrative Services and Support - To provide administrative, fiscal, technological and legal assistance to all programs identified by the Department of Labor so that they may be developed and administered in the most effective and fair manner and to ensure fiscal integrity, legal compliance and accountability.

Labor Market Information - To assist government and private sector policymakers with statistical and narrative information on the condition of the labor force, including unemployment, employment by sector, employment growth, wage rates, layoff events, to assist job seekers by providing information on pattern of occupational growth and decline; and to provide employers with information on wage rates by occupation.

FEMA
DISASTER. It strikes anytime, anywhere. It takes many forms -- a hurricane, an earthquake, a tornado, a flood, a fire or a hazardous spill, an act of nature or an act of terrorism. It builds over days or weeks, or hits suddenly, without warning. Every year, millions of Americans face disaster, and its terrifying consequences.

On March 1, 2003, the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) became part of the U.S. Department of Homeland Security (DHS). The primary mission of the Federal Emergency Management Agency is to reduce the loss of life and property and protect the Nation from all hazards, including natural disasters, acts of terrorism, and other man-made disasters, by leading and supporting the Nation in a risk-based, comprehensive emergency management system of preparedness, protection, response, recovery, and mitigation.

SHRM News Feed
RSS (Really Simple Syndication) is an XML-based format for content distribution. An RSS feed is basically a file encoded so that it can be easily used by another program or website. SHRM offers RSS feeds covering the latest developments in human resource management, as well as specialized content areas. These feeds include headlines and summaries and links to the full article. RSS offers an easy way for you to be alerted to the latest news from SHRM Online or to add news headlines to your web site. SHRM’s RSS feeds are free and open to both members and nonmembers. However, many of the links we included in the feeds point to member-only documents.
